The Sammic DME-20 is a spiral dough mixer with a 20-litre bowl capacity, designed specifically for soft doughs — pizza bases, bread, focaccia, and similar products. Unlike a planetary mixer used with a dough hook, the DME-20 uses a dedicated spiral and central rod working in combination to fold and stretch dough in a motion that closely replicates hand-kneading. This develops gluten structure gradually without overworking the dough or generating the kind of frictional heat that can affect fermentation and final texture.

In a working kitchen or bakery, the DME-20 handles repeated batches reliably through a service period. The consistent spiral action means you get a uniform result batch to batch, which matters when dough is being made to a set recipe by different members of staff across a busy day. The liftable head gives straightforward access to the bowl, keeping turnaround time between batches practical rather than laborious.

The DME-20 requires a stable, level worksurface with sufficient overhead clearance for the head to lift fully — it is worth measuring your available space carefully before ordering. No specialist electrical installation is typically required, but you should confirm your supply is compatible with the unit before purchase. As with any countertop mixer, check the access route into your kitchen; spiral mixers are solid, weighty pieces of equipment.

This mixer is well suited to independent pizzerias, artisan bakeries, pub kitchens producing fresh bread in-house, and smaller hotel operations with a daily dough requirement. For sites running multiple large batches per day or scaling up production, a higher-capacity spiral mixer would be worth considering. Equally, if dough mixing is only an occasional task alongside a broader range of mixing work, a planetary mixer may offer more flexibility for the same bench space.
